I tore out the friggin intake, and replaced it with a K & N Typhoon cold air intake.

 

opie0669's 2005 Dodge Neonopie0669's 2005 Dodge Neon 

For better ignition performance I went with MSD coil and wires and upgraded to NGK platinum plugs....

 

opie0669's 2005 Dodge Neonopie0669's 2005 Dodge Neon 

What good is an upgraded ignition system without a MSD Ignition box to add to it??  There was no room in the engine so I had to mount it under my dash...and I had to buy a tach adapter to go with it...It was surprisingly easy to install(and not so surprisingly expensive) ...though I have read I will never get full spectrum of performance from it until I install a chip that will override factory PCM....

opie0669's 2005 Dodge Neonopie0669's 2005 Dodge Neon

 

ok...here it is the Jet performance chip..  it has helped the throttle and gear shifting when i accelerate...and it is not as easy to install as they say it is.  If you do not have a CAI, it will be very difficult because the computer is located below the air filter, also your wasting your money because i believe this chip will only function well if you have good upgrades...like an engine that breathes well..
